Sproutline is our plant-watering scheduler. Jobs are generated nightly from moisture sensor readings; the reviewer checklist covers cron drift, sensor calibration offsets, and the no-double-watering invariant. Please flag any PR that touches the scheduling window logic without updating tests. The architecture overview and review checklist are on the internal page below.

runbook for tagug-hafog: https://jira.lumiclabs.internal/projects/pages/pages/9773c0d8

**FAQ: Why does the new reset flow skip security questions?**

The Fernhollow password reset revamp removed security questions in favor of time-boxed reset links plus a device check. Maintainers should note that the legacy question table still exists but is read-only; do not wire new code to it. If the reset service itself is unreachable, administrators can bypass the device check through the recovery console, which remains the only sanctioned fallback. The console prompts for a short passphrase, recorded directly below for on-call use.

unlock words, bawef-kahap: sorax-sorir-quenys-aldok

Runbook: Account recovery after Tidemark calendar sync conflict. When duplicate events lock the scheduler account, first pause the sync worker, then purge conflicted entries older than 48 hours. Verify the account state shows "quiesced" before proceeding. Re-enable sync only after confirming a clean delta. At the recovery prompt, supply the passphrase recorded immediately below this entry.

vault phrase of tahag-yagef = briath-ulawyn-eliys

Subject: N+1 fix shipped — LoomQL resolver layer

Release channel: the batched loader fix for the LoomQL order-history resolver is live. Eliminates the per-row lookups flagged in last week's review; query count drops from O(n) to 2 per request. No schema changes, no new scopes, auth paths untouched. Security review can diff against the previous tag. Rollback plan is the standard one-step revert. The deployed artifact corresponds to the identifier below.

build token for tawif-bahip: htk31_68bba16e1afabfef4ecc69408c06f16